Opening the headpipe ?
 
I've read about guys dremeling out the head pipe where it mounts to the engine. Anyone have any before and after pics? Is it worth doing? Or is it a mod about like removing the backfire screen.

When I replaced my stock piece with an aftermarket one I saw a small but noticable improvment. I'm not sure just porting the end where could get to it with a dremel would do alot though.

My aftermarket piece was a powerbomb, and yes the ID was greater than the stock piece it replaced. And it did make a small improvment, not nearly as much as the powercore 4 that I had already added.

^ have you considered matching the exhaust port to the header, is it plausible? Im throwin the q4 and powerbomb on when i get my tax returns.

just asking because in my fluids class a stepped outlet has a significant loss factor on fluid flow, the klx head and powerbomb would be similiar to a stepped outlet... turbulence vorteces around corner of the larger diamter.
